Logitech Options default keyboard shortcuts; Task … WebJan 27, 2024 · Start button. Close the lid. Use a screen saver. The easiest method is the Win+L keyboard shortcut. Any typing that happens after you use this shortcut only serves to wake up the screen. The next easiest is pressing CTRL+ALT+Delete. This shortcut pulls up a menu with a Lock option, as well as sign out, switch account, and task manager. To lock ...

Enabling your keyboard to wake your computer from sleep mode might resolve the issue. In Windows, search for and open the Device Manager . Select the arrow next to Keyboards, and then select the name of your keyboard. Select the Power management tab.

flushing with amlodipineWebJul 30, 2012 · You can use Control + Shift + Eject to put your display to sleep but also to lock your screen. If you don't have an Eject key, you need to use an Automator based workaround to assign your own shortcut.
